Good news! You can manage Public Provident Fund, other Post Office schemes on mobile app soon




Public provident Fund (PPF) investors in post offices (PO) have some good news. Going forward, these investors can not only view the PPF balance but can also transfer funds from their savings account to the PPF account with some clicks. This has been made possible due to all new mobile banking app for the post office savings account holders. One needs to download the Post office mobile banking app to start transferring funds or making new investments.

The post office savings account mobile banking will come handy in regular functions like viewing account balance, details about NSC, post office recurring deposits (RD), loans etc. Investors can view the mini statement of the savings account / PPF along with the transaction history. More importantly, investors can now make fund transfer from a savings account to RD or PPF account using the mobile itself. Even RD account can be done thru app.

PO Mobile Banking registration

Account holders have to apply for mobile banking by filling post Office Savings Bank (POSB) ATM/ Internet/ Mobile banking application form. Fresh KYC is needed in case you haven’t migrated to Core Banking yet

How to download PO Mobile Banking app

After the formalities as mentioned above are done, the account holder will be informed (thru SMS) that he/she can activate mobile banking by downloading the ‘India post Mobile Banking app’ through Google play store. User ID will be CIF (customer information file) code and transaction password will be same as set for internet banking. CIF code will be given by branch at time of activation.

One must note that the facility of mobile banking will be available only at post offices with CBS (core banking solution) facility and the account holder must have net banking activated.

a. One should have post Office Savings Account in CBS post Office.
b. One should have valid login and transaction credentials of Internet Banking. In case the Net Banking is not enabled, it has to be enabled before mobile banking can be done.
c. Post office savings account mobile banking will be available to account holders with either Single or Joint B kind of accounts.
d. Minor account holders will not be allowed for availing Mobile Banking facility.

Department of Post will announce the date by which customers can start registration, post registration you can start mobile banking.
